Excavate trenches to proper OSHA safety standards and specifications.
Work with trench boxes, shoring and slope as needed to protect pipe layers and material in open trench.
Excavate cuts to proper elevation and slopes according to plans and grade staking.
Have a workable understanding of grades and alignment for pipe placement and be able to set structures to proper grade and alignment.
Read and understand plans and specifications.
Keep materials neatly and safely stockpiled.
Be able to load and unload productively, efficiently and safely.
Load and unload equipment, pipe and other materials on and off trucks safely.
Backfill or compact to support pipe crew.
Operate machine consistent with company safety policies as well as any rules and
Regulations required by state and federal safety standards.
Possess training or certification required in certain operations or be willing to acquire training or certification.
Oil, grease or otherwise service and make necessary adjustments or repairs to equipment.
Keep equipment clean and in good working condition. Report need for repairs to the
Supervisor or shop immediately.
Complete necessary paperwork regarding repairs or hour and miles on a daily basis.

How much does a heavy equipment operator earn in Spearfish, SD?
The average heavy equipment operator in Spearfish, SD earns between $29,000 and $56,000 annually. This compares to the national average heavy equipment operator range of $27,000 to $57,000.
